Abstract
BY applying the following working definition for X-ray bursts1—rise times of less than a few seconds, durations of seconds to minutes, and recurrence in some ‘regular’ pattern—18 burst sources have been observed to date (refs 2–16) of which one (observed by SAS-3) has not yet been reported. Their positions are shown in Fig. 1. If single ‘burst’ events which meet the criteria of rise time and duration but not recurrence are accepted, seven burst sources can be added16–19, of which two (observed by OSO-8) have not yet been reported. These seven are also indicated in Fig. 1.
